Update your BlackBerry Device Software
You might want to update your BlackBerry® Device Software for one of the following reasons:
- To access new applications and features
- To resolve a technical issue
- Your wireless service provider requires that you update the BlackBerry Device Software
If an updated version of the BlackBerry Device Software is available for you to download, on the home screen of the BlackBerry® Desktop Software, the new version number is listed and the Update button appears.
It might take up to an hour to update your smartphone software. During that time, you cannot disconnect your BlackBerry smartphone from your computer.
- Connect your smartphone to your computer.
- On the home screen of the BlackBerry® Desktop Software, click Update.
- Do any of the following:
- To keep a backup file of your smartphone data and settings, select the Back up your device data check box. This backup file is restored to your smartphone after the update is complete. If you don't back up your data, your smartphone data, settings, and email messages are deleted from your smartphone after the update is installed.
- To encrypt your backup data, click Encrypt backup file.
- If you want to receive an email when an updated version of BlackBerry Device Software is available, select the Email me when new versions are available check box.
- Click Install update.
